Dodecylamine Polyoxyethylene Ether AC-1202 (Laureth-2) is a nonionic surfactant prepared by ethoxylation using fatty primary amine as the starting material. In an acidic medium, the amine group can be protonated to exhibit cationic properties, giving it dual functionality as both a nonionic and cationic surfactant. This product is a colorless to slightly yellow transparent liquid with good fluidity, easy to operate, and can be directly added to the formula system.
In practical applications, there are three main ways to use AC-1202: First, the direct addition method, where the measured AC-1202 is directly added to the oil phase or water phase and stirred for mixing, suitable for relatively simple systems such as industrial cleaners and metalworking fluids; Second, the pre-dilution method, where AC-1202 is first diluted with warm water (40–50°C) to a concentration of 10%–20% before being added to the system, which helps improve dispersion uniformity, especially suitable for low-temperature batching processes; Third, the compounding method, where it is used synergistically with anionic, cationic, or amphoteric surfactants in a certain ratio, leveraging its excellent compatibility to enhance the emulsifying, wetting, and dispersing performance of the overall formula, commonly seen in complex formulations such as pesticide emulsifiable concentrates and textile auxiliaries.
Since AC-1202 exhibits cationic properties upon protonation of the amine group under acidic conditions (pH<5), when the formula needs to utilize its cationic functions (such as fabric softening, antistatic, corrosion inhibition auxiliary, etc.), it is recommended to adjust the system pH to a weakly acidic range to activate this property. Under neutral or alkaline conditions, it mainly exhibits the emulsifying and dispersing functions of a nonionic surfactant.
| Application Field | Recommended Dosage (% of total formula) | Usage Method |
|---|---|---|
| Pesticide Emulsifier | 3%–8% | Mix with pesticide technical material and solvent to prepare emulsifiable concentrate; or compound with other emulsifiers (such as 500#, 600# series agricultural emulsifiers) for preparing water emulsion and microemulsion |
| Textile Dyeing and Printing Auxiliaries | 1%–5% | As an antistatic agent, it can be directly added to the finishing bath; as a softener, it is recommended to be compounded with other softening components, and the working fluid pH should be adjusted to weakly acidic for better effect |
| Industrial Cleaners | 2%–10% | Compounded with alkaline auxiliaries, chelating agents, etc., for hard surface cleaning of heavy grease; can be heated to 40–60°C to enhance degreasing effect |
| Metalworking Fluids | 2%–6% | Directly added as an emulsifier and lubricating component to cutting fluid and grinding fluid formulations; used synergistically with rust inhibitors and extreme pressure additives |
| Leather Degreasing Agent | 1%–3% (working fluid concentration) | Diluted with water for soaking or degreasing processes of raw hides, with temperature controlled at 35–45°C for optimal effect, combined with drum or paddle operation |
| Coating Dispersant | 0.5%–3% of pigment weight | Added during the grinding and dispersion stage, adsorbs on the pigment surface to provide steric hindrance, preventing flocculation and re-agglomeration |
According to the product database of Guoli Chemical, specific technical parameters of AC-1202 (such as HLB value, cloud point, hydroxyl value, pH value, moisture content, etc.) currently have no detailed test data. The following are industry general reference values for Laureth-2 products, for reference only:
| Parameter Item | Industry Reference Range (Laureth-2) | Description |
|---|---|---|
| HLB Value | Approx. 6.0–6.5 | Relatively lipophilic, suitable for W/O emulsion systems |
| Cloud Point | Not applicable (low EO number) | Only 2 moles of ethylene oxide added, does not form micelles in water, no typical cloud point |
| Appearance | Colorless to slightly yellow transparent liquid | From Guoli Chemical product database |
| Ionic Type | Nonionic (cationic under acidic conditions) | From Guoli Chemical product database |
